Medicare coverage

A good wheelchair can provide you with the feeling of freedom that is often regarded as a luxury until mobility becomes compromised. There are many options available to help you buy an electric wheelchair. Medicare coverage is one of them. It is important to understand that not all Medicare policies will cover the same items and items. For example, a power wheelchair might require prior authorization, and it is crucial to be aware of the procedure before purchasing a product.

The first step is to get an official order from your doctor stating the need for an electric Wheelchair to buy wheelchair with a narrow width as part of your treatment plan. This is the most crucial piece of information as it indicates that your medical needs justify the expense. Medicare will not cover a wheelchair if it isn't medically necessary.

Once you have your written authorization, you can start the Medicare approval process. The process can take a while, however you should be patient and remain in touch with your healthcare provider. It is important to keep in mind that not all medical equipment manufacturers are authorized Medicare providers. It is recommended to use an authorized Medicare supplier and it is recommended to consult your physician or the medical equipment company for a list with authorized suppliers.

Medicare is complex and is divided up into different components to meet the requirements of different patients. Medicare Part B covers wheelchairs and durable medical equipment. The program will not cover the entire cost of the wheelchair, but it reimburses you for 80 percent after you have paid your deductible and any copayments.

If you're a part of Medicare Advantage, you should check the policy on wheelchairs. These plans are administered by private insurance companies and have different cost sharing arrangements than Original Medicare.

You'll need a home assessment before you can receive Medicare benefits for your narrow electric power chairs for sale wheelchair. This assessment is carried out by a wheelchair manufacturer or a health professional and focuses on the safety use of your wheelchair within your home. The assessment also examines whether the wheelchair will fit through your doorways and hallways.

Travel-friendly

If you're planning to go abroad or simply traveling within your city, a travel-friendly narrow electric wheelchair could open up new possibilities. They are small enough to fit in most lifts in vehicles and are easily transported via public transportation systems. They also come with adjustable armrests and leg rests that can accommodate people of different sizes.

They're also able to maneuver in tight spaces, which is helpful in navigating through hallways and doors. These wheelchairs aren't just big, but they also have non-scuffing, flat-free wheels and can handle different terrains. They're also equipped with a joystick, which provides precise control.

Battery life is a crucial aspect to take into consideration when searching for a wheelchair that can be used on the move. Some wheelchairs use the standard lead-acid battery that takes up 14 hours to recharge while others use lithium-ion batteries which can be recharged in two to six hours. It is important to think about the seat width and folding capabilities.

It is recommended to purchase a travel-friendly wheelchair before you make any big trips. This will ensure that you comply with all airline and government regulations, as well as have a wheelchair that will be comfortable for your flight. Also, you might need to contact the airline prior to departure to inquire about the requirements they have for wheelchairs.

Electric wheelchairs that are travel-friendly can be used in cars trains, planes, and buses. They are typically light and foldable, making them more convenient for transport. They can be put in the compartments for luggage on buses, however you must check with the bus company to ensure they have enough space for disabled passengers before taking off.
